What is the Soil and Water Conservation Merit Badge Workbook?
The Soil and Water Conservation Merit Badge Workbook is essential for Boy Scouts working towards the conservation merit badge. This form is structured to include sections for each requirement along with space for notes, making it a comprehensive tool for Scouts. Historically, the workbook has gone through revisions to keep it relevant, with updates last made in June 2012 based on requirements revised in 2005. The workbook also incorporates essential topics such as soil types and erosion, conservation practices, and water management.
